id | title |
---|---|
useField |
useField |
function useField<TParentData, TName, TFieldValidator, TFormValidator, TData>(opts): FieldApi<TParentData, TName, TFieldValidator, TFormValidator, TData> & ReactFieldApi<TParentData, TFormValidator>
Defined in: packages/react-form/src/useField.tsx:50
A hook for managing a field in a form.
• TParentData
• TName extends string
| number
• TFieldValidator extends
| undefined
| Validator
<DeepValue
<TParentData
, TName
>, unknown
> = undefined
• TFormValidator extends undefined
| Validator
<TParentData
, unknown
> = undefined
• TData = DeepValue
<TParentData
, TName
>
UseFieldOptions
<TParentData
, TName
, TFieldValidator
, TFormValidator
, TData
>
An object with field options.
FieldApi
<TParentData
, TName
, TFieldValidator
, TFormValidator
, TData
> & ReactFieldApi
<TParentData
, TFormValidator
>
The FieldApi
instance for the specified field.